What do you spend your money on hobby wise?

I was thinking about this today. A buddy of mine has a youtube channel and he is constantly buying shoes for his "collection", and all I think about is how much money he spends on things he wont even wear. I am a big fan of some of the Nike SB shoes, but I wouldn't spend the money on them, I only have 4 pairs of shoes currently. I have another friend who spends all his money on his gun collection. He has spent over $1200 customizing an AR-15, its a sick gun, but that's quite a bit of dough.

I got to thinking about what I spend my money on (fun wise) and I really don't have anything. I like to fish, but I don't spend more than $50 bucks a season on supplies. I am into old cars, but I havent spent any money on them recently (still havent got my Cutlass back). I have some guns, and I like to shoot for fun, but I probably only do that once a year. The majority of my money goes to bills and school.

You guys have any hobbies you spend a lot of money on. I wouldn't be opposed to dropping some coin on something I loved, but I don't really have a hobby I love. I know someone on here is into shoes (I think Reaper), but I can't remember. I know some guys are into cars.

If you do spend some coin and want to talk about new purchases or anything post it up. I need to buy some tires for my 63 Buick, but I will do that in the spring. I would love to get an AR-15, but will never spend the money.

I do triathlons. Holy crap, what a drain on the pocketbook.

I bought a middle-of-the pack tri bike USED and it was $1,800. There are bikes that will run you close to $10K
One of the races I did last year cost $225 just to enter
My wetsuit retails for $499, but I won it (thank goodness)
I just spent $100 on new tires for my bike
Race apparel probably averages over $100 (and you can't just have one kit!)
I have another few hundred dollars worth of training clothes
Running shoes $100+
Bike shoes $100+
Garmin watch $300
Swim goggles $30
Bike Pump $50+
Bike Helmet $50+
Sunglasses $100
I bet I've spent over $200 in nutrition this year (energy gel, gatorade, salt caplets, etc)

I don't even have a power meter for my bike ($1,000+) or race wheels ($800 - $3000 or so)

Also doesn't count gym membership for pool access.

I do running races. The races typically run me $60 to $90 per month, and then I spend maybe $300 a year on shoes and shorts and stuff. The big-ticket items are a couple of trips a year for races in other states (maybe $600 each on average), some hotel nights for races within driving distance (another $500 per year), and this year I bought a GPS watch for about $250.

So I guess overall it costs me about $3,000 a year. Man, you just got me depressed. However, the travel stuff is fun and the out of state running is almost an excuse for the travel instead of the other way around.
